All these spirals are drawn using calculation of curvature. See PolarSpirals for spirals drawn using polar co-ordinates.
This draws an Archimedes (circle involute κ = κ (1/sqrt s) ) spiral where N is the number of turns. eg Go 30 for a 30 turn spiral.
To New
# set default screen, pen and turtle values
ResetAll SetScreenSize [400 400] HideTurtle
SetSC Black SetPC Green SetPS 1 PenUp
End
To Go :N
New PenDown
Repeat :N * 360 [Forward 1 Right :N / SqRt RepCount]
End
Type go :N to run.
For a logarithmic or equilateral spiral, κ = κ (1/s) .
N is the number of turns. eg Go 14 for a 14 turn spiral.
To New
# set default screen, pen and turtle values
ResetAll SetScreenSize [400 400] HideTurtle
SetSC Black SetPC Green SetPS 1 PenUp
End
To Go :N
New PenDown
Repeat :N * 360 [Forward 1 Right 1500 / RepCount]
End
Type go :N to run.
